Discover Ulysses by James Joyce, one of the most influential and celebrated works of modernist literature. Inspired in part by Homer's Odyssey, this landmark novel follows the experiences of its characters over a single day in Dublin, transforming ordinary events into a richly layered exploration of identity, memory, language, relationships, and human experience. Renowned for its innovative literary techniques, stream-of-consciousness writing, wordplay, symbolism, experimentation, and complex narrative structure, Ulysses remains a significant work for readers and students exploring the development of modern fiction. The novel explores thought-provoking themes including identity, memory, language, relationships, perception, consciousness, and the complexity of everyday existence.
